Tekashi 6ix9ine has been released from a Florida hospital after suffering from a reported diet pill 'overdose' and it appears he is recovering at home with help from his girlfriend, Jade.

Tekashi 69 hasn't publically posted about the scary incident, but fans of the 'Trollz' rapper picked up on a glimpse of his voice during an Instagram story by his girlfriend.

The rainbow rapper can be heard saying, "Babe" in the background of his of Jade's newest IG video, but he doesn't exactly make a full appearance in the post.

In the clip, Tekashi's girl does not address the situation at all but allows for the brief moment to be heard of him calling for her to be caught in the audio. "Babe" is all he says, and she answers "ya" right before the video cuts off.

As we reported, Tekashi 6ix9ine reportedly suffered an 'overdose' on diet pills and was rushed to a Florida hospital after he experienced symptoms like 'extreme sweating.'

The rainbow rapper spoke to The Shade Room several days after the incident and claims he was taking a medication called 'Hydroxycut' to try and shed a few pounds. The rapper had ballooned up to 200lbs after being released from prison, he told the outlet.

Tekashi claims he was taking 2-4 pills a day and had already dropped to a fighting weight of 177lbs. But, at some point, he noticed extreme sweating while 'sitting at the computer.'

It is very surprising the rainbow rapper has not addressed the incident with his fans on Instagram, as you know, he does not shy away from controversial topics or issues in his life. But, according to TSR Tekashi might not make an appearance until he is comfortable with his weight.

As we reported, Tekashi's fans are very worried about the 'Gummo' rapper and are asking everyone prayer for his speedy recovery.

It appears Tekashi spoke out about the situation to the media, to make one thing very clear, he is not consuming any type of illegal drugs. The rainbow rapper told TSR that he is still on strict probation and would be immediately locked up if he were to use any dope.
